Keyword research is an essential part of your SEO marketing strategy. The research is definitely worth the effort as it can help you achieve better rankings, increase your organic traffic and lead to a boost for your business. We want to make sure you have the right approach, so let’s review five points to remember for your SEO keyword research. This guide will help you now and into the future.
1) EVALUATE YOUR WEBSITE
A good first step for your SEO keyword research is to take a look at your website and ask yourself, what is my website offering? Might sound like an oversimplified question, but it will lead you to your keywords. Another way to assess your website is by thinking about what product, service, or information you would like the search results to display. Now, as you determine those things, start building the list of your keywords based on them. One great tool that can help you build such lists is Google’s Keyword Planner tool which can provide insight into how much demand there is for particular topics related to your business and industry.
2) KNOW YOUR TARGET AUDIENCE
Next step for your keyword research and building your keyword list, think about your customer. Who is your target audience? Who do you want to visit your website? You can think of this search engine audience in two ways: the people who are searching for information and the people who are looking specifically for your product or service.
Now, thinking of this audience, you can take a step further and think about the specific pages of your website that you want your target customer to visit. Analyzing this action will help you build and adapt your keywords to match. Also, the location of your audience might be an important part of your business.
Think about the search engine queries you want your audience to use. You can research the keyword suggestions, terms and phrases associated with your product or service. You can find keywords related to your products or services, or even get keyword ideas from competitors' websites. Additionally, research other keywords that are related to what you offer, such as industry-specific terminology, location-based words, and even seasonal words related to your product or service. This will help you optimize your website for a variety of search engine queries and help you reach a broader audience.
3) MONITOR YOUR KEYWORD PERFORMANCE
When it comes to optimizing your SEO keywords, it’s essential to monitor your keyword performance. This will help you track the effectiveness of your efforts and make adjustments if necessary.
To start monitoring your keyword performance, the first step is to determine what keywords you want to target. You can do this by researching keywords related to your website, industry, and target audience. Once you’ve identified the right keywords, you can track their performance using tools such as Google Analytics. If you are unfamiliar with these tools, we can help.
With tools, you can check the search volume of keywords and see how many people are clicking through to your website after searching them. You can also see which pages on your site are ranking for certain keywords. Additionally, you can see which keywords are leading to conversions on your website.
All of this data is incredibly valuable, as it will give you a better understanding of which keywords are performing well and which ones need improvement. You can then make changes accordingly, such as adjusting your content or increasing the budget for specific keywords. In addition to monitoring keyword performance, it’s also important to stay up-to-date with the latest trends and changes in SEO. This includes keeping an eye on algorithm updates and understanding new strategies for optimizing SEO keywords.

4) CHECK OUT THE COMPETITION
It’s important to have an idea of what keywords your competitors are using so you can see where you stand. Start by searching for keywords related to your industry and take note of the websites that come up. Then, go to each website and analyze the content and titles of their pages. Make sure to note any similar words or phrases they may be using, as well as their most successful keywords.
There are tools available to you to get an in-depth look at your competition. These services provide detailed information on keyword usage, backlinks, advertising campaigns, and more. With this data, you can find out which keywords are most profitable and what strategies your competitors are using.
Finally, don’t forget to check out your competitors’ social media accounts. This can give you a better understanding of what kind of language they use and how they promote themselves. Knowing these details can help you find new keyword opportunities and get a better picture of what works for them.
5) FIND RELATED KEYWORDS
When it comes to SEO keyword research, try to find related keywords that your target audience is likely to search for. Doing so can help you create more comprehensive content and get a better ranking in search engine results.
One way to find related keywords is by using a tool like Google Adwords Keyword Planner. This tool allows you to enter a main keyword and find related words and phrases based on search volume, competition, and other factors. You can also use the tool to explore related topics and search queries that you may not have thought of.
There are also online tools to analyze keyword trends and find related keywords. These tools can give you an idea of what terms people are searching for and how they are being used. You can use this information to inform your content strategy and create targeted content that meets the needs of your audience.
Finally, you can also brainstorm related keywords manually by looking at related topics in your niche or industry. Brainstorming can be a great way to get creative with your content ideas and uncover new keywords that you may not have considered before.
Finding related keywords is an important part of SEO keyword research. By using the right tools and strategies, you can ensure that your content is optimized for the keywords that are most likely to drive traffic and conversions.
